Benchmark Comparison Workflow

Compare benchmark results against a baseline to measure optimization impact.

Usage

Invoke with optional benchmark filter:

  • /bench-compare - Run all benchmarks
  • /bench-compare scan - Run only scan-related benchmarks
  • /bench-compare throughput - Run throughput benchmarks

Workflow

1. Establish Baseline

Before making changes, save current benchmark results:

bash
cargo bench --bench <name> -- --save-baseline before

Or for all benchmarks:

bash
cargo bench -- --save-baseline before

2. Apply Changes

Make the optimization changes to the codebase.

3. Compare Results

Run benchmarks against the saved baseline:

bash
cargo bench --bench <name> -- --baseline before

4. Analyze Output

Look for these patterns in Criterion output:

  • Performance has improved - Optimization successful
  • Performance has regressed - Changes hurt performance
  • No change in performance - Within noise threshold

5. Report Summary

Provide a summary table:

BenchmarkBeforeAfterChange
nameX nsY ns-Z%

Tips

  • Use --bench <name> to run specific benchmarks for faster iteration
  • The hotspots and validator benches require: cargo bench --features bench
  • For memory bandwidth tests, use memory_bandwidth.rs
  • Compare multiple runs to account for variance
